Ta‐Chau Chang is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ics and Biophysics. According to data from OpenAlex, Ta‐Chau Chang has authored 116 papers receiving a total of 2.3k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 71 papers in Molecular Biology, 32 papers in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ics and 18 papers in Biophysics. Recurrent topics in Ta‐Chau Chang’s work include DNA and Nucleic Acid Chemistry (58 papers), Advanced biosensing and bioanalysis techniques (53 papers) and RNA Interference and Gene Delivery (33 papers). Ta‐Chau Chang is often cited by papers focused on DNA and Nucleic Acid Chemistry (58 papers), Advanced biosensing and bioanalysis techniques (53 papers) and RNA Interference and Gene Delivery (33 papers). Ta‐Chau Chang collaborates with scholars based in Taiwan, United States and Japan. Ta‐Chau Chang's co-authors include Cheng‐Chung Chang, Zifu Wang, Pei‐Jen Lou, Jing‐Jer Lin, Ting‐Yuan Tseng, Chi‐Chih Kang, Chin‐Tin Chen, Cheng-Hao Chien, Wei‐Wen Chen and Chih‐Wei Chien and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of the American Chemical Society, Nucleic Acids Research and Journal of Biological Chemistry.
